For as long as boxing and MMA have coexisted, fans have argued endlessly over which sport reigns supreme in the combat world. MMA – led primarily by the UFC – has exploded into a global powerhouse, highlighted by its recent $7.7 billion broadcast deal with Paramount. Boxing, however, has struggled to maintain its foothold, with heavy hitters exiting the sport for good.

The sport’s decline became more evident after Showtime and HBO pulled out due to falling viewership, and now even one of its biggest promoters, Top Rank, is left without a broadcast partner following the end of its deal with ESPN.
